Default Gas cap???

Hi, Just curius, will driving without a gas cap affect gas milage??

97 geo tracker v16 4x4 auto

I know on the newer vehicles( ie chevy ford dodge) if the gas cap is not tight it will set the check engine light off. so i would say that it could effect it some how. something to do with pressure. I know when you change the fuel filter they say to take the gas cap off to relieve pressure.

Seriously, a leaking/missing gas cap on a Fuel Injected vehicle
is NOT A GOOD THING(TM). It will mess up your emissions
computer, likely (certainly?) reducing your MPG.
